Well... THIS is where it all started...

Back in 2008 i decided to join an OCT (Original character tournament) and develpoed the character 'Spoiler' for it. This is where he took his roots, and as you saw from my flashes he's changed alot in this year and a half.

This part introduces many other key players in this arch of the tournament, as well as Spoilers second opponent; Mistress JJ and Asteroth.
